The Dark and Bloody Crossroads. The Conflict on the Left – in America (1911–1952)

  • Predrag Brebanović Faculty of Philology, University of Belgrade
Keywords: proletarian literature, conflict on the Left, The Masses, The New Masses, Partisan Review, Popular Front, Max Eastman, Michael Gold, Edmund Wilson, Lionel Trilling

Abstract

The paper is an analytical depiction of the poetic and political debates that took place in the American literature of the indicated period, primarily in small presses and little magazines. After the introductory review of the specifics of the American artistic and ideological radicalism, as well as three general remarks (on the used sources, the non-homogeneous nature of the Left, and its gradual culturalization), we distinguish three periods in the history and activities of the left-wing literary intellectuals in the United States and offer interpretation of the paradigmatic events within each of them. The conclusion deals with the reasons why these activities were unsuccessful and self-destructive.
